// Overview
What Is Offshore.lc?

In the growing offshore hosting market, providers increasingly compete on three major promises: privacy, uptime, and censorship resistance. Offshore.lc positions itself directly in this niche with bold messaging such as “Built to Stay Online,” “Zero Logs,” and “DMCA Non-Responsive.” The platform markets offshore VPS hosting, dedicated servers, and anonymous RDP solutions aimed at users who prioritize privacy-focused infrastructure and jurisdictional flexibility.

Unlike mainstream providers such as AWS, DigitalOcean, or Hetzner, Offshore.lc targets a fundamentally different audience — one seeking anonymous onboarding, cryptocurrency payments, offshore jurisdictions, and reduced exposure to takedown requests. According to offshore hosting industry research, demand for privacy-oriented hosting continues to rise as global regulations, copyright enforcement, and online censorship expand.

📡

Position in the market: Offshore.lc competes directly with established offshore providers such as Shinjiru, FlokiNET, Abelohost, and OrangeWebsite — all of whom serve the same privacy-first infrastructure niche. Its differentiators are aggressive privacy branding, anonymous onboarding, and multi-jurisdiction coverage across six active locations.

// Analysis
Major Strengths

1 · Strong Niche Branding

Offshore.lc has one of the clearest niche identities in the offshore hosting market. The provider is not attempting to compete with mainstream shared hosting companies. Instead, it directly targets privacy users, crypto-native operators, censorship-resistant publishers, and offshore infrastructure clients. This focused positioning — rather than trying to serve everyone — is a genuine competitive advantage. Users self-select, reducing friction and misalignment between product and customer.

2 · Modern Infrastructure Stack

The use of KVM virtualization, NVMe storage, RAID support, and high-capacity 10 Gbps networking shows the company is investing in modern infrastructure. Many offshore providers in this price range still rely on OpenVZ containers and spinning disk storage from earlier generations. KVM on NVMe is a meaningfully better technical foundation. The 1 Tbps DDoS cap, BGP filtering, and IPMI/KVM out-of-band management on dedicated servers further reinforce that this is a technically serious operation rather than a reseller panel.

3 · Crypto Integration & Monero Support

Crypto-only billing strongly aligns with the offshore privacy market. The addition of Monero (XMR) support is a deliberate choice that separates Offshore.lc from providers who accept BTC/ETH only — since Bitcoin and Ethereum transactions are traceable on public blockchains. XMR offers ring signatures, stealth addresses, and RingCT — making payments genuinely private in a way that BTC cannot match. For users seeking a complete anonymity stack from payment to server, this matters.

// Concerns
Weaknesses & Risks
⚠️

Bulletproof Hosting Reputation Risk

The most significant concern surrounding Offshore.lc is its aggressive privacy marketing language. Terms like “DMCA Non-Responsive,” “No questions asked,” and “Zero logs” are commonly associated with bulletproof hosting culture. While offshore hosting itself is legal, excessive emphasis on takedown resistance may create reputational and regulatory concerns as international compliance expectations tighten. This positioning could discourage enterprise customers, mainstream businesses, and compliance-focused organizations from engaging with the platform.

2 · Limited Corporate Transparency

The website provides very little information regarding company ownership, legal registration, management structure, or compliance frameworks. Modern infrastructure providers typically publish corporate identities, abuse policies, transparency reports, and infrastructure certifications. The absence of these details weakens institutional trust. Mature offshore providers such as Shinjiru and FlokiNET publish substantially more corporate information while maintaining their privacy-first positioning — demonstrating that the two are not mutually exclusive.

3 · Minimal Independent Reputation Data

Compared to established offshore hosting providers such as Shinjiru, FlokiNET, Abelohost, and OrangeWebsite, Offshore.lc currently has very limited independent review coverage or long-term reputation history. This makes it difficult to independently verify uptime consistency, support quality, or operational reliability. Without third-party benchmarks or community track records, prospective customers are relying on the provider’s own claims — a significant information asymmetry for paying infrastructure.

4 · Geopolitical Infrastructure Risk

Two of the six listed locations — Russia and Ukraine — carry elevated geopolitical and sanctions-related risk. Active conflict, changing sanctions regimes, and potential connectivity disruptions make these locations inadvisable for critical production infrastructure. Users deploying in these jurisdictions should plan for redundancy in more stable locations.

// Verdict
Final Assessment

Offshore.lc is a technically capable offshore hosting provider with a very clear market focus. The company successfully positions itself toward users seeking anonymous infrastructure, crypto-based hosting, offshore jurisdictions, and censorship-resistant services. Its modern KVM/NVMe stack, Monero payment support, Fast Flux DNS, and 1 Tbps DDoS protection place it ahead of many legacy offshore providers still running outdated virtualization and spinning disks.

However, the platform carries notable risks that require honest acknowledgment. Limited corporate transparency — no company registration, no management information, no compliance frameworks — makes institutional trust difficult to establish. Minimal independent reputation data means performance claims cannot yet be externally verified. And the aggressive “bulletproof hosting” language (“DMCA Non-Responsive,” “No questions asked”) will actively deter enterprise and compliance-focused customers, even for entirely legitimate use cases.

The platform’s own acceptable use policy draws an important line: Offshore.lc states it supports privacy, not fraud, and maintains zero tolerance for phishing, financial scams, spam, and CSAM with immediate termination. This distinction matters — it separates legitimate privacy infrastructure from criminal hosting services. But the marketing language does not always make this distinction clear, creating reputational risk that the platform would benefit from addressing.

For privacy-focused users, censorship-resistant publishers, crypto-native operators, and anonymous remote work professionals — Offshore.lc may be highly attractive and technically well-suited. For mainstream businesses, compliance-regulated industries, or enterprises requiring public accountability and legal transparency — more established infrastructure providers with longer track records and greater corporate visibility represent a safer long-term choice.
